Output f8bda2fbd79e8cb94dd628452ab61352ddd10eb847adb69af7fd0fc5e0005b2d:8

value
5309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d80222e8ecacafd52eb199ec71fa8a493c6332d5 OP_EQUAL
address
3MPASR7J9zVqco8eu7YfbCWtLLCsu5kE8g
transaction
f8bda2fbd79e8cb94dd628452ab61352ddd10eb847adb69af7fd0fc5e0005b2d
confirmations
221763
spent
true